The Importance of Product Descriptions and Reviews in Online Shopping

 
On-line shopping has transformed the retail panorama, giving consumers access to a global marketplace from the comfort of their homes. However, without the ability to physically examine a product, shoppers rely heavily on key elements to guide their buy decisions: product descriptions and buyer reviews. These elements are usually not just helpful—they are essential for each customers and sellers within the digital shopping experience.
 
 
Product Descriptions: Building Trust Via Clarity
 
 
A well-crafted product description does more than just list features. It bridges the gap between the consumer and the product by creating a vivid picture of its value. Detailed, informative, and engaging descriptions help buyers understand what they’re purchasing and why it fits their needs. Actually, shoppers are more likely to convert when the product information answers their questions clearly and succinctly.
 
 
From an search engine marketing standpoint, optimized product descriptions enhance visibility in search engine results. Including related keywords naturally throughout the content material can boost rankings and appeal to natural traffic. Nonetheless, keyword stuffing can backfire—clarity and consumer experience ought to always come first.
 
 
High-quality descriptions additionally assist reduce return rates. When prospects have a transparent understanding of measurement, materials, functionality, and benefits, they’re less likely to be disappointed upon delivery. That clarity reduces uncertainty and builds confidence, encouraging users to complete their purchases.
 
 
Buyer Opinions: The Power of Social Proof
 
 
Equally necessary are product opinions, which act as real-world feedback mechanisms. According to quite a few studies, the majority of online shoppers read evaluations earlier than making a decision. These peer insights provide authenticity and validation, which can significantly influence purchase behavior.
 
 
Positive evaluations can enhance trust in both the product and the brand, while negative critiques, when handled professionally, can demonstrate a commitment to buyer satisfaction. Importantly, reviews provide particulars that product descriptions might not cover—corresponding to durability over time, usability in specific eventualities, or comparisons with comparable items.
 
 
For businesses, opinions provide valuable insights into how products perform in real-world conditions. Brands can use this feedback to improve their offerings, replace descriptions, and enhance customer service. Moreover, frequently up to date opinions add fresh content to product pages, which benefits search engine optimisation by signaling that the web page stays active and relevant.
 
 
How Descriptions and Opinions Work Collectively
 
 
When mixed, product descriptions and buyer critiques create a complete, persuasive shopping experience. The outline tells the brand’s story and outlines the features, while evaluations validate these claims with real-life consumer experiences. This mixture reduces buyer hesitation and increases conversion rates.
 
 
Retailers who fail to provide thorough descriptions or allow customer feedback risk losing credibility. Generic descriptions or a lack of evaluations can increase doubts within the minds of potential buyers. Then again, pages rich in detailed content and real consumer feedback tend to perform higher in each search rankings and customer interactment.
 
 
Optimizing for Success
 
 
To maximize the impact of product descriptions and reviews, sellers ought to deal with several best practices. Use clear, conversational language that mirrors how prospects search. Embrace bullet points for key features, and be trustworthy about limitations to keep away from overpromising.
 
 
Encourage clients to leave opinions through put up-buy emails or incentives. Display critiques prominently, and respond to both positive and negative comments to show responsiveness and transparency. User-generated content corresponding to photos or videos in critiques can further enhance credibility and consumer trust.
 
 
Conclusion
 
 
In the digital retail world, product descriptions and opinions are not just optional extras—they're essential tools for success. Descriptions inform and persuade, while evaluations provide trust and validation. Together, they form the shopper’s expertise, affect buying selections, and drive long-term loyalty. Retailers who prioritize each will not only improve their conversion rates but in addition build a stronger, more trustworthy brand presence online.
